Under the supervision of the Chief of Staff, the Executive Assistant/Scheduler will serve in the Capitol office as a full-time scheduler. Responsibilities include scheduling for the Senator, greeting and interacting with visitors, answering the telephone, managing incoming mail, ordering supplies, and general support functions. Applicants must be organized, proficient with Microsoft Office and PCs, and be able to work in a fast-paced, professional environment. Duties

The Executive Assistant/Scheduler will perform various capitol office duties including answering phones, greeting visitors, processing correspondence, coordinating office resources, facilitating events, processing certificate/resolution requests, tracking team projects, and writing and researching in various capacities. The employee will meet with constituents and advocates and provide additional legislative support as needed. Desirable Skills and Knowledge

Ideal candidates will have experience working in a fast-paced office environment and will work well as part of a collaborative team. Candidates should have strong interpersonal communication skills and an understanding of the Legislature and California government. Education and Qualifications

High school diploma required. Bachelor's degree preferred. Please include verification of your degree with your completed application. Location, Salary and Filing Date
